>>THE FACT IS<<

>>70% of the people who need a bone marrow transplant will need an unrelated donor

>>Many people will not find their match, so more people are needed

>>The most likely match the same or similar ethnicity

>>There is a SEVERE SHORTAGE OF PEOPLE OF AFRICAN ANCESTRY on the registries worldwide. It is very hard to match someone who is African Caribbean.

>>49% of the matches in the US involve an INTERNATIONAL DONOR OR RECIPIENT, including recipients in countries where there are no registries, which includes all of the Caribbean.

>> THIS IS A LIFE-SAVING PROCEDURE that is low-risk, not time-consuming, and not done at a cost to the donor.
